Child Resistant Flip Top Cap with Adjustable Viewing Window
Abstract
A new design for a child resistant cap which features a flip open top which opens to reveal a viewing mechanism, which allows magnified viewing of the contents of a container upon which the cap is installed, is presented. The cap allows the content's of a container to be viewed without the necessity of removing the cap from the container. The cap of the present invention includes an outer cap and an inner cap. The outer cap includes a lens concentrically aligned with a viewing window in the inner cap. The outer cap is also equipped with a flip top lid which is operable to cover and uncover the lens and viewing window. The outer and inner caps are equipped with features that make the closure difficult for a child to open.

an outer cap having a top, a skirt depending downwardly therefrom, and a plurality of teeth, extending downwardly from the top; an inner cap having a top and a skirt depending downwardly therefrom, the inner cap having a plurality of slots recessed into the top; wherein the inner cap is removably attachable to a container; wherein each tooth of the outer cap has a vertical closing face and an angled opening face; wherein each slot of the inner cap has a vertical closing face and an angled opening face; wherein, when rotated in a first direction, the vertical closing faces of the teeth of the outer cap engage the vertical closing faces of the slots of the inner cap and cause the inner cap to rotate with the outer cap in the first direction; wherein, when rotated in a second direction, and upon the application of a predetermined downwardly directed force, the angled opening faces of the teeth of the outer cap engage the angled opening faces of the slots of the inner cap and cause the inner cap to rotate with the outer cap in the second direction; wherein, when rotated in the second direction, and in the absence of a predetermined downwardly directed force, the angled opening faces of the teeth of the outer cap slide over the angled opening faces of the slots of the inner cap causing the inner cap to remain stationary while the outer cap rotates in the second direction; wherein the inner cap includes a viewing window; wherein the outer cap includes a magnifying lens concentric with the viewing window of the inner cap; wherein the inner cap and the outer cap are configured such that the outer cap is axially adjustable with respect to the inner cap within a predetermined range; and wherein the outer cap includes a removable cover that covers the magnifying lens.
